
Since 1923, Coney Island Lunch was the dream of our grandfather, Greek immigrant Steve Karampilas. He served generations the same style Texas Wiener we’ve loved for years: an all-beef Berks hot dog split down the middle, grilled to perfection, served on a National Bakery roll, topped with Düsseldorf mustard, diced Spanish onions, and our world-famous chili sauce! To this day, the chili sauce is made from the same recipe that Steve created more than 99 years ago. We are downtown Scranton’s oldest restaurant; others using similar names claim the same, but we are he same family and use the same phone number for 99 years!
